Staff Power Electronics Engineer Rivian - 2.7 Carson, CA Job Details Full-time 16 hours ago Qualifications Bachelor's degree in electrical engineering Full Job Description In this position, you will work on the high-voltage power electronics product design at Carson, CA. The role will identify and analyze issues and develop solutions to complex engineering issues. This position will sit out of our Carson, CA, location, and report to the Principal Power Electronics Engineer. Join a highly capable team to design industry-leading power electronic conversion units The Power Electronics Engineer will evaluate and validate the subcomponents for the traction power inverters Support characterization and test activities under the direction of senior engineers Design a circuit card for the traction power inverter Test traction inverters in the lab, dyno, and vehicle Analyze circuits using Spice, Mathcad, PLECS, and other tools Debug issues and solve problems when they arise Minimum BS Degree in Electrical Engineering (MS or advanced degree preferred) 7+ years' experience preferred, working with power electronics Expertise in power electronics circuits and concepts Knowledge of power electronics topologies Understanding of the key components: power semiconductors, inductors, transformers, capacitors Ability to design the schematic and layout of the controller and gate driver circuits for the traction power inverter. Experience in power device characterization, simulation, and testing. Comfortable working with high voltages and currents Experience using software tools such as Spice, Mathcad, and Matlab
